【写代码用什么软件】在日常的编程学习或工作中,选择合适的开发工具是提高效率和编写高质量代码的关键。不同的编程语言和项目需求,往往需要搭配不同的软件。下面将从常见的编程语言出发,总结适合的开发工具,并以表格形式进行展示。
一、常见编程语言与推荐开发工具
| 编程语言 | 推荐开发工具 | 特点 |
| Python | PyCharm、VS Code、Jupyter Notebook | PyCharm功能强大,适合大型项目;VS Code轻量且插件丰富;Jupyter适合数据科学和交互式编程 |
| Java | IntelliJ IDEA、Eclipse | IntelliJ功能全面,适合企业级开发;Eclipse是老牌工具,社区支持好 |
| C/C++ | Visual Studio、Code::Blocks、CLion | Visual Studio功能全面,适合Windows平台;Code::Blocks简单易用;CLion专为C/C++设计 |
| JavaScript/前端开发 | VS Code、WebStorm、Sublime Text | VS Code插件多,适合全栈开发;WebStorm专为JavaScript优化;Sublime Text轻量快速 |
| PHP | PHPStorm、VS Code、Notepad++ | PHPStorm是专业工具;VS Code通过插件支持PHP;Notepad++适合简单脚本编辑 |
| Ruby | RubyMine、VS Code | RubyMine是官方推荐工具;VS Code通过插件支持 |
| Go(Golang) | GoLand、VS Code | GoLand是专为Go语言设计的IDE;VS Code插件也支持良好 |
| Swift(iOS开发) | Xcode | Apple官方工具,集成开发环境完整,适合iOS/macOS开发 |
| Kotlin | Android Studio、IntelliJ IDEA | Android Studio是官方推荐,支持Kotlin;IntelliJ也支持良好 |
二、选择开发工具的建议
1. 根据语言选择工具:每种语言都有其主流的开发工具,选择官方推荐或社区广泛使用的工具,可以减少兼容性和学习成本。
2. 考虑项目规模:小型项目可以选择轻量级工具如VS Code或Sublime Text;大型项目则更适合使用功能全面的IDE如PyCharm或IntelliJ。
3. 插件生态:现代IDE通常支持丰富的插件系统,可以根据个人需求安装扩展功能。
4. 平台适配性:部分工具仅支持特定操作系统,如Xcode仅适用于macOS,而Visual Studio支持Windows和Linux。
三、总结
写代码用什么软件,没有绝对的标准答案,但可以根据编程语言、项目类型和个人习惯来选择最适合自己的工具。无论是简单的文本编辑器还是功能强大的IDE,关键在于能够提升开发效率并保持良好的编码体验。希望以上内容能帮助你更好地了解不同场景下适合的开发工具。


